Understanding Your Target Audience
The first step in any successful marketing strategy is understanding your target audience. Identify the key stakeholders who will benefit from your products and services, such as school administrators, teachers, parents, and students.
Questions to Consider:
Who are the primary users of your products or services?
What are their pain points and needs?
How can your offerings address these needs and provide value?
By gaining a deep understanding of your target audience, you can tailor your marketing messages to resonate with them and highlight the benefits of your products.
Building a Strong Online Presence
In today’s digital age, having a strong online presence is essential for reaching your target audience. Create a professional website that showcases your products, provides detailed information, and includes customer testimonials. Additionally, leverage social media platforms to engage with your audience and promote your offerings.
Tips for Building an Online Presence:
Website: Ensure your website is user-friendly, mobile-responsive, and optimized for search engines (SEO).
Social Media: Use platforms like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, and LinkedIn to share updates, educational content, and interact with your audience.
Content Marketing: Create valuable content, such as blog posts, videos, and infographics, that educates your audience and showcases the benefits of your products.
Leveraging School Partnerships
Forming partnerships with schools can be a powerful way to promote your products and services. Schools often seek reliable vendors to supply educational materials, equipment, and services. By establishing strong relationships with schools, you can create a steady demand for your offerings.
Strategies for School Partnerships:
Networking: Attend educational conferences, workshops, and events to network with school administrators and educators.
Demonstrations: Offer free demonstrations or trial periods for your products to schools, allowing them to experience the benefits firsthand.
Feedback and Improvement: Actively seek feedback from schools and use it to improve your products and services.
Utilizing Email Marketing
Email marketing is an effective way to reach your target audience and keep them informed about your products, promotions, and updates. Create an email list of school administrators, teachers, and parents, and send regular newsletters that provide valuable content and highlight your offerings.
Tips for Effective Email Marketing:
Personalization: Personalize your emails by addressing recipients by their names and tailoring content to their interests.
Engaging Content: Include informative articles, product updates, customer testimonials, and special offers in your newsletters.
Call to Action: Use clear and compelling calls to action (CTAs) to encourage recipients to visit your website, request a demo, or make a purchase.
Showcasing Success Stories
Sharing success stories and testimonials from satisfied customers can build credibility and trust. Highlight how your products have positively impacted schools and students, and use these stories in your marketing materials.
Tips for Showcasing Success Stories:
Case Studies: Create detailed case studies that showcase the challenges faced by schools, how your products provided solutions, and the resulting positive outcomes.
Video Testimonials: Use video testimonials from educators, parents, and students to add a personal touch and make your success stories more engaging.
Social Proof: Feature customer testimonials on your website, social media, and marketing materials to build social proof and credibility.
